SUN 310-630 Exam Syllabus Topics:

SectionObjectives
Topic 1: Installation and Configuration- Initial configuration
  • 1. Configure quorum devices and shared storage
  • 2. Configure cluster interconnects
- Cluster installation
  • 1. Install Sun Cluster software
  • 2. Configure cluster nodes
Topic 2: Resource and Service Management- Resource groups
  • 1. Create and manage resource groups
  • 2. Configure failover and scalable services
- Data services
  • 1. Manage application resources
  • 2. Control service dependencies
Topic 3: Sun Cluster 3.0 Architecture- Cluster concepts
  • 1. Cluster components and architecture
  • 2. High availability principles
- Cluster planning
  • 1. Hardware and software requirements
  • 2. Node and network topology
Topic 4: Monitoring and Troubleshooting- Monitoring tools
  • 1. Analyze cluster status and logs
  • 2. Monitor resource health
- Problem resolution
  • 1. Recover from cluster failures
  • 2. Diagnose communication and failover issues
Topic 5: Administration and Maintenance- Cluster operations
  • 1. Start, stop, and monitor cluster services
  • 2. Perform node maintenance
- Configuration management
  • 1. Modify cluster configuration
  • 2. Manage upgrades and patches
